Seri tự học lập trình android

     
Blog Công nghệCông nghệLập trình viênQuản trị mạngVề Bách Khoa-AptechĐào tạoCác khóa họcBKAP EDU - ĐÀO TẠO CÙNG DOANH NGHIỆPCHƯƠNG TRÌNH ĐÀO TẠO APTECH Học viên BKAP
Blog Công nghệCông nghệLập trình viênQuản trị mạngCác khóa họcBKAPhường EDU - ĐÀO TẠO CÙNG DOANH NGHIỆPCHƯƠNG TRÌNH ĐÀO TẠO APTECH Học viên BKAP
Chương trình Kiến tạo nên IT Leader 4.0 - Cam kết tuyển thẳng lương trường đoản cú 10 triệu đ tại RikkeiSoft, Sota Tek, Ominext | 19 năm chuyển động - 35.000 HV sẽ xuất sắc nghiệp - 98% HV tốt nghiệp gồm bài toán làm

Sau trên đây, dautri.mobi đang chỉ dẫn chúng ta bí quyết học xây dựng Android cùng với Android Studio, bước đầu làm cho quen thuộc hình ảnh cùng những thao tác làm việc vào chương trình này.

Bạn đang xem: Seri tự học lập trình android


Andoird Studio được thành lập và hoạt động để sửa chữa mang lại phiên bản Elipse cũ của Google đã release. Đây là 1 cỗ công cụ lập trình chuẩn chỉnh riêng rẽ mà Google đang có thể từ bỏ khiến cho riêng bản thân. Cùng quan sát và theo dõi với tuân theo công việc chế tác một project Andoird nhé!

trước hết, các bạn phải thiết lập Andoird Studio. Tất nhiên rồi!

#1. Chạy Android Studio, lúc này sẽ sở hữu vỏ hộp thoại hỏi nhập vào bạn đã tạo nên trường đoản cú phiên bản Android Studio trước kia hay là không, các bạn sẽ lựa chọn NO.

#2. Hãy bắt đầu chế tạo Project thứ nhất của người tiêu dùng, một vận dụng trọn vẹn bắt đầu.

Khởi hễ Android Studio và trên cửa sổ Android Studio Setup Wizard, bạn chọn Start a new Android Studio project.

*

Trong hành lang cửa số Create New Project, chúng ta điền tên đến Project của chính mình (Trong bài bác gợi ý này là ứng dụng Fortune Ball).

Tên Company Domain chúng ta được lựa chọn tùy ý, tiếp nối lựa chọn thỏng mục tàng trữ dự án trên trường Project location. Cuối cùng thì cliông chồng vào Next.

*

Tiếp theo, bạn hãy chú ý vào cửa sổTarget Android Devices.Đánh dấu vào nútPhone & Tabletvà ghi rõ là API 15 làm việc trườngMinimum SDK. Sau đó Clichồng vàoNext.

*

Tiếp theo, trong hành lang cửa số Add an activity to lớn mobile, bạn chọn Basic Activity. Hãy dành khoảng tầm vài phút nhằm tò mò với phân tích hết tất cả các tùy lựa chọn. Cửa sổ này giúp cho bạn bao gồm cái nhìn tổng quan liêu về các layout template. lấy ví dụ nhỏng trong hình ảnh đã chọn Basic Activity thì nó đã là activity trống không tồn tại bất cứ ngắn gọn xúc tích làm sao được generate tự động với cùng một tkhô hanh toolbar ở bên trên top và một nút ít floating action button sống dưới.

Click vào Next nhằm triển khai cách xử lý.

*

Trên cửa sổ Customize the Activity hệt như màn hình dưới, bạn sẽ tất cả những tùy chọn để biến hóa Activity Name, Layout Name, Title với Menu Resource Name.

Tuy nhiên, vào hướng dẫn này, hãy nỗ lực có tác dụng nó thật đơn giản và sử dụng các cực hiếm mặc định. Click vào Finish để chấm dứt.

*

Chờ hóng khoảng vài giây thì Android Studio sẽ khởi tạo chấm dứt dự án cho chính mình với bạn sẽ được đưa đến màn hình hiển thị giống như như sau:

*

quý khách thử build và run ứng dụng của bạn xem hiệu quả núm nào nhé

*

Vậy nên là các bạn sẽ xong câu hỏi thực hiện Android Studio nhằm tạo thành một áp dụng Android. Mặc cho dù công dụng của ứng dụng chưa xuất hiện gì cả tuy nhiên nó cũng đủ sẽ giúp bọn họ liên tiếp học tập các phần sau

#3. Tìm hiểu thành phần Project với kết cấu File

Trong phần này, bạn chỉ việc triệu tập vào những phần đã được khoanh đỏ vào màn hình hiển thị screenshot dưới. Cửa sổ này hiển thị các tệp tin trong project của ứng dụng của người sử dụng. Tại chính sách khoác định, những file được tinh lọc để hiển thị trong project tab.

*

Có một vài tùy chọn nhằm hiển thị các file vào project như: Packages, Scratches, Android… Tuy nhiên họ chỉ hay được dùng nhì bộ lọc chính là Project và Android.

*

Bộ thanh lọc Project: Tùy lựa chọn này đã cho bạn thấy toàn bộ các module áp dụng . Một vận dụng sẽ sở hữu được buổi tối tđọc là một trong những module có tên là app module.

Các kiểu dáng module không giống bao hàm cả các module tlỗi viện mặt trang bị ba hoặc các module bởi chủ yếu bạn chế tạo ra(chẳng hạng nhỏng các áp dụng bên trên nền Android, Andoid TV, etc…). Mỗi module đều phải sở hữu các bộ source code hoàn hảo mang đến riêng biệt bản thân, gồm 1 tệp tin gradle, những resource và những tệp tin source code, vv…

Bộ lọc Android: Đây là cỗ thanh lọc mang định, nó gom các tệp tin thuộc đặc thù tầm thường thành một nhóm. Quý khách hàng đã thấy những thư mục nlỗi bên dưới:

*

Tùy mỗi từng cách bao gồm mẫu tốt riêng rẽ. Mình thì hay sử dụng cỗ thanh lọc Android để xem mang đến gọn

#4. Cách tạo ra New Activity trong Android Studio

Chúng ta chế tạo New Activity vào Android Studio tạo ra thành file XML mang lại vấn đề thiết kế UI cùng file code java. Bên dưới là các bước chế tác Activity mới trong Android Studio:

Trước tiên, cliông xã vào app > res > layout > Clichồng chuột bắt buộc vào layout. Sau đó lựa chọn New > Activity với chọn Activity nhưng bạn muốn. Ở trên đây, họ chọn Blank Activitgiống như hình bên dưới.

*

Sau đó tùy chỉnh cấu hình Activity trong Android Studio. Điền “Activity Name” và “ Pakage name” vào ô text box và clichồng vào nút ít Finish.

Xem thêm: Hướng Dẫn Cách Cài Đặt Lại Windows 7 Cho Máy Tính Pc & Laptop

*

Sau đó, Activity mới của bạn vào Layout sẽ tiến hành sản xuất. Code XML của doanh nghiệp sống Text and your Design Outut đã làm việc vào Design

*

#5. Tạo file XML Drawable Resource trong Android Studio

Drawable Resource XML đa số được tạo thành vào thỏng mục drawable với được thực hiện vào Android để thêm nhiều kỹ năng cấu hình thiết lập cho các View như: Tạo selector Lúc press vào trong 1 Button, hoặc tạo thành Animation cho 1 View như thế nào đó… Sau đây làmỗi bước giải pháp chế tạo một Drawable Resource XML vào Android Studio.

Trước tiên, Click con chuột đề xuất vào tlỗi mục drawable nhỏng hình mặt dưới:

*

Sau đó lựa chọn Go New > Drawable resource file nhỏng dưới.

*

Sau đó vỏ hộp thoại New Resource tệp tin mở ra. quý khách chỉ vấn đề điền vào tên File nghỉ ngơi ô text box và dấn OK. Ở đây tôi viết tên file là custom_button.

*

Sau khi lựa chọn OK sinh hoạt bước bên trên thì drawable resource XML của bạn sẽ được chế tạo nhỏng hình dưới.

*

#6. Cách tạo Layout Landscape trong Android Studio

Trong Android, thường từng vận dụng yêu cầu được thiết kế theo phong cách cho cả 2 chính sách là màn hình dọc và ngang ( Portrait cùng Landscape) nhằm tăng đòi hỏi người tiêu dùng. Mặc định thì Android Studio chỉ sinh sản layout cho màn hình dọc thôi. Để ứng dụng có thể hỗ trợ màn hình hiển thị chuyển phiên ngang(Landscape), họ rất cần được làm thêm một vài làm việc cài đặt bổ sung.

Cụ thể là bọn họ đề xuất tạo nên một thư mục “ layout-lvà ” bên phía trong tlỗi mục res.

Mlàm việc Android Studio với nếu như project của khách hàng được msống vào bộ thanh lọc là “Android” thì đổi khác bộ lọc thành “Project”.

*

Msinh hoạt tlỗi mục App phía bên trong tlỗi mục project của người sử dụng. Sau đó msinh hoạt src > main >res. Cliông xã chuột cần vào tlỗi mục res, lựa chọn New>Directory. Android studio đã mngơi nghỉ vỏ hộp thoại sau:

*

Điền tên thỏng mục là “layout-land” rồi Cliông chồng Ok.

Bây tiếng thư mục “layout-land” trong project đã tất cả. Cliông xã chuột phải vào nó với chọn: New>XML>Layout XML file. File này sẽ tiến hành tạo nên bên phía trong thỏng mục layout.

*

Tiến hành chuyển file vừa chế tạo từ bỏ thư mục layout sang trọng thư mục giành cho màn hình luân chuyển ngang. Paste chúng vào dưới thỏng mục “layout-land” cùng cliông chồng ok. Bây giờ bạn đã có layout dành cho screen ngang rồi đó.

#7. Tìm gọi Android Monitor

Android Studio cung cấp một bộ những chế độ góp chúng ta cũng có thể phân tích các vận dụng của người tiêu dùng. Hãy xem, bằng cách mnghỉ ngơi tab Android Monitor sinh sống bên dưới của hành lang cửa số Android Studio.

Tại phía trên, bạn sẽ tra cứu thấy rất nhiều các tùy lựa chọn hữu ích cho những đơn vị cải tiến và phát triển vận dụng Android. Hãy test một vài trong chúng.

*

Bắt đầu từ bỏ bên trên thuộc, nơi các bạn chỉ định đâu là lắp thêm giỏi ứng dụng mô rộp sản phẩm mà bạn đang cần sử dụng cùng “process” làm sao mà các bạn quyên tâm độc nhất vô nhị (bạn nên chọn lọc thương hiệu gói áp dụng của bạn).

Hãy tiếp tục bằng Việc dịch chuyển loài chuột qua một số các nút ít phía trái, nhằm hiển tỉnh thành phần chú giải mang lại tkhô cứng vẻ ngoài.

Camera với nút ít play nghỉ ngơi bên trái có thể chấp nhận được chụp ảnh screenshot screen hiện nay hoặc lưu lại đoạn Clip screen vận dụng.

Biểu tượng hình kính lúp bao gồm một số tùy lựa chọn trong những số ấy nlỗi phân tích cường độ thực hiện bộ nhớLayout Inspector: Đây là công cụ khá hay. Nó so sánh layout mà lại hiển đô thị dạng tree. Vấn đề này rất bổ ích đến việc debug khi gồm lỗi bên trên giao diện cơ mà chưa phải tự xúc tích của Kotlin tốt Java.Phần cuối là màn hình hiển thị LogCat cho bạn tầm nhìn cụ thể về những lời nhắn tự khối hệ thống trên sản phẩm cùng với tài năng filter vào một áp dụng rõ ràng hoặc thậm chí còn sử dụng thanh tìm kiếm kiếm để lọc ra các tin cần thiết.

Phía bên trên là tổng thể các bước cnạp năng lượng phiên bản đểthực hiện Android Studio. Những tính năng cơ phiên bản này đầy đủ nhằm các bạn trường đoản cú tạo thành vận dụng của riêng rẽ mình. Quý Khách rất có thể bắt đầu ngay lập tức với 1 ứng dụng của riêng mình. Hoặc tsi mê gia một khóa học Android để thực hiện thành thạo bọn chúng TẠI ĐÂY!